RINSING WITH THE PRESSURE WASHER

WARNING Be extremely careful if you must

use the pressure washer from ladder, scaf­

folding or any otiier relatively unstable loca­
tion. Pressure in a running washer builds in

the wand as you climb. When you press the
trigger, tiie recoil from the initial spray could
force you to fall, or if you are too close to tire

cleaning surface, high pressure could force
you off a climbing apparatus.

» Hook up the water supply and start your pressure

washer {see TO START THE PRESSURE WASHER).

• Slide adjustable nozzle back to high pressure position

and wait for detergent to clear. Detergent will not flow
when in the high pressure mode,

® When detergent has cleared you may want to expand

the spray pattern for a more gentle rinsing action.

Start at top of area to be rinsed, working down with
same action as for cleaning.

You can also stop detergent from flowing by simply

removing siphon from bottle.

HOW TO USE ADJUST PRESSURE USING

THE PRESSURE CONTROL KNOB

Located on the pump Is a pressure control knob. You can
increase and decrease the pressure of the spray by turn­
ing the knob clockwise or counterclockwise respectively.

, The knob is set at maximum pressure at the factory.

HOW TO USE THE TURBO NOZZLE.

The turbo nozzle rotates the high pressure stream in a
rapid circular pattern. This increases the cleaning effec­
tiveness of the high pressure spray. Attach the turbo noz­
zle on the end of the nozzle extension.

The high pressure spray is most effective when the tip of
the wand is held between 8 to 24 inches from the surface
being cleaned.

Important: The turbo nozzle produces an extremely high

pressure spray which is capable of removing paint and
cutting holes through surfaces if held too close. Always

make sure the surface you will clean will not be damaged
by fie high pressure spray.

HOW TO USE THE ROTATING BRUSH

Your pressure washer comes equipped with a rotating
brush. Use fie brush to clean especially dirty surfaces. It
is a soft bristle brush with feathered ends that will not
scratch surfaces.

To connect the rotating brush to the spray gun:

<* Attach the accessory adapter to the rotating brush.

• After attaching the accessories adapter onto the rotat­

ing brush, attach the accessory adapter to fie nozzle
extension.

® After attaching the accessories adapter onto the noz­

zle extension, attach nozzle extension onto spay gun.

Note: The rotating brush operates in low pressure
setting allowing you to dispense chemical with the

brush.
